You get to work with a pretty cool tech stack, colleagues are helpful and pleasant to work with. Lots to learn from the lead devs whenever they are willing to respond to your messages. Scrum masters and product owners are extremely good at their jobs despite frustrating conditions. Work/life balance is fine for as long as you are not the current target of management scrutiny

Cons

Poor adherence to agile/scrum values. Inconsistent adherence to company policies. Inconsistent job duties. Heavy micromanagement, duplicitous workplace politics, backstabbing, the works. The current director of software engineering fails to demonstrate working knowledge of even basic development concepts like version control, debugging, logging & outside of threats/coercion/bullying has no plan and no ideas about how to operate in a leadership role.
